Hsu fully expects the trend of automakers requiring 0W-20 oil to continue in the quest for better fuel economy. Here’s the good news: Traditional 3,000-mile oil change recommendations are being phased out for 5,000-mile or more frequencies. Our BRZ didn’t recommend an oil change for 7.5 months or 7,500 miles, whichever comes first.
